SCRIPTURE FOCUS
Philippians 2:1-16 Good News Translation (GNT)
Don't do anything from selfish ambition or from a cheap desire to boast, but be humble toward one another, always considering others better than yourselves. And look out for one another's interests, not just for your own. The attitude you should have is the one that Christ Jesus had
Philippians 2:3-5a
God is always at work in you to make you willing and able to obey his own purpose. Do everything without complaining or arguing, so that you may be innocent and pure as God's perfect children, who live in a world of corrupt and sinful people. You must shine among them like stars lighting up the sky, as you offer them the message of life.
Philippians 2:13-16a
TODAY
I need to have God centered not Sam centered thoughts, words, and actions. All of this starts with my heart in gratitude for what Jesus has done for me, the life He has given me, His love continually being poured out to me, and the fellowship of the Holy Spirit.
As I go into the marketplace this morning it is very important that I go immersed (saturated) in the presence of the humble meek love of God. To see every expectation, task, request, and all of the people connected to that request in the light of God's love for all people ... to be forgiven and sanctified by believing in what He has done for us at such a great sacrifice. Jesus' humble love drew lots of people toward His light and life. He wasn't quiet or whishy washy or weak just the opposite but His love and compassion overflowed in everything. Jesus sacrifice was not just what He did on the cross, but was in the way He set aside His rights every single hour. If the one who actually deserved to boast and be honored and given praise and accolades could do that, and this is the one I call Savior and Lord, the I claim has ruling power in my life, I certainly can set aside my "Sam centeredness" for one day.
